Transaction 3ec6800288853c1a05800485723fc3f925e92f6fbd9d3f5812f207bb1fcd6750

1 Input
2 Outputs
  • 3ec6800288853c1a05800485723fc3f925e92f6fbd9d3f5812f207bb1fcd6750:0
  • value  16752292
    address  3NxNdwhaEPMqiqainjRPmVHvWAgDsdhpXX
  • 3ec6800288853c1a05800485723fc3f925e92f6fbd9d3f5812f207bb1fcd6750:1
  • value  77490831
    address  31n7Q4JQLL8xHmsna2yy1AS3JPe3KKpkTd